Joe Kuroda wrote:

At the Soken training exhibit held at Kokugikan on April 30, Yokozuna
Asashoryu finished with 9 wins and 6 losses and was reported to lack
sharpness and brilliance he has shown in the last two bashos. He appeared to have slowed down considerably.

Asa is suffering from a bad cold. That is the reason given in the papers this morning for his mediocre showing at Souken today. "It was bad.. As much as I tried, my body wouldn't listen", he said. Kotomitsuki, who beat him three times said,"Today's Yokozuna wasn't his usual self. He wasn't going all out as usual". The overall impression was that he was going easy today. He was out of breath quite quickly. "I'll have to bring my body to its utmost before the Basho", added Asashouryuu. I did mention he went to the KKGK infirmary after suffering from a sore throat two days ago. There were no Ozeki/Yokozuna direct confrontations. The two Yokozuna candidates were there, but had very few bouts. KaioU had 9 and won them all, Chiyotaikai had 14 and was 8-6 and seemed out of breath and did not look good.. Musoyama had only 9 as well. Tochiazuma was absent of course.
